🍷 Culinary Tourism Is the New Luxury: Travel for the World’s Best Flavors

Food is no longer just part of the journey. For many travelers, it is the reason for the journey. Culinary tourism has become one of the fastest-growing segments of luxury travel, driven by a desire to experience culture through its flavors, ingredients, and traditions. Travelers want to taste the world, and they want those tastes to be authentic.

This shift goes far beyond fine dining. Guests are booking trips around local food festivals, farmers’ markets, cooking classes, and hands-on workshops with regional chefs. They are seeking out family-run restaurants, farm-to-table estates, and heritage recipes passed down for generations. Food is their way into the soul of a destination. It tells the story of the land, the people, and their history in a way nothing else can.

High-end travelers are increasingly requesting curated food itineraries that blend luxury and local flavor. A private tasting at a centuries-old vineyard, a day spent foraging with a chef, or an exclusive seat at a chef’s table are now considered must-have experiences. These moments often matter more than the hotel itself.

Destinations that embrace their culinary identity are seeing enormous rewards. Showcasing regional dishes, elevating local producers, and preserving traditional methods all enhance the appeal of a place. It transforms travel from sightseeing into deep cultural connection.
